Riyad as-Salihin, 1632
Abu Hurairah (May Allah be pleased with him) said:
The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) cursed a man who puts on the dress of women, and a woman who puts on the dress of men. <b>[Abu Dawud]</b>.
وعن أبي هريرة رضي الله عنه قال: لعن رسول الله صلى الله عليه وسلم الرجل يلبس لبسة المرأة، والمرأة تلبس لبسة الرجل. ((رواه أبو داود بإسناد صحيح)).

<b>Guidance from the Hadiths:</b><br>
1) Prohibition of men imitating women and women imitating men, which is one of the major sins due to the mention of "curse" associated with it.<br>
2) The second Hadith is an example for imitation in clothes, but, in general, forbidden imitation includes all that is peculiar to a gender, like movements, clothes, way of speaking, and appearances.
